How to get there

How to Reach Kuurne, Belgium

Kuurne is a charming town located in the Flemish region of Belgium. Whether you are traveling from within Belgium or from abroad, there are several convenient ways to reach Kuurne.

By Air

If you are traveling from another country, the nearest international airport to Kuurne is Brussels Airport (BRU). From the airport, you can either rent a car or take public transportation to reach Kuurne. The journey by car takes approximately 1 hour, while trains and buses are also available for a comfortable and scenic ride.

By Train

Kuurne has its own train station, making it easily accessible by train from various cities in Belgium. If you are traveling from Brussels, Ghent, or Bruges, you can take a direct train to Kuurne. The train journey offers beautiful views of the Belgian countryside and takes around 30 minutes from Ghent and 1 hour from Brussels or Bruges.

By Car

If you prefer to drive, Kuurne is conveniently located near major highways in Belgium. From Brussels, take the E40 highway towards Ghent and then follow the E17 towards Kortrijk. Take the exit for Kuurne and follow the signs to reach the town center. The drive takes approximately 1 hour, depending on traffic conditions.

By Bus

Belgium has an efficient and well-connected bus network, and Kuurne is no exception. Several bus lines operate in and around Kuurne, providing easy access to neighboring towns and cities. You can check the schedules and routes on the official website of De Lijn, the public transportation company in Belgium.

By Bicycle

For the eco-conscious travelers or those who enjoy cycling, Kuurne is easily reachable by bicycle. Belgium is known for its extensive network of cycling paths, and Kuurne is no different. You can plan a scenic bike ride through the beautiful Belgian countryside to reach Kuurne and explore the town at your own pace.

Getting to know Kuurne

Kuurne is a small yet charming town located in the western part of Belgium. Situated in the province of West Flanders, Kuurne is a popular destination among tourists looking to explore the beauty and history of this region. The town is home to a population of around 13,000 people and is characterized by its picturesque streets, charming houses, and serene environment.

Kuurne is well-known for its thriving textile industry, which has been a major contributor to the town's economy for many years. The town is also home to several historic landmarks, including the 16th-century Castle of Kuurne, which is a popular spot among history buffs.

Additionally, Kuurne hosts several cultural and sporting events throughout the year, including the famous Kuurne-Brussels-Kuurne cycling race, which attracts thousands of visitors from around the world.
